GdS: Milan continue to monitor young duo as midfield revamp is on the cards

By Isak Möller -

Ahead of the upcoming season, we can expect to see some changes at Milan. Although the performances since the league restart were fantastic, they still need some reinforcements to compete for a top-four finish. 

The midfield is undoubtedly one of the departments that Milan need to strengthen during the transfer window, seeing as Ismael Bennacer and Franck Kessie got little rest due to the lack of alternatives. In other words, a backup that can cover for both is needed.

According to today’s edition of Gazzetta Dello Sport (via MilanNews.it), in addition to Tiemoue Bakayoko, the Rossoneri have also set their sights on Florentino Luis and Matteo Pessina. The latter, though, is more of an attacking midfielder.

Lucas Biglia and Jack Bonaventura, who both have expiring contracts, will leave the club and Rade Krunic is wanted by Torino. Therefore, there could be a mini-revolution in the midfield for Milan ahead of next season.
